Auto-Bot [AI-Reply] **SkySafari 7 Pro: Features and Databases**
SkySafari 7 Pro is a powerful astronomy app that provides a comprehensive set of features and an extensive database for stargazing enthusiasts. Here are the key highlights:
### Features:
1. **Largest Database**: SkySafari Pro boasts the largest database of any astronomy app, including:
- Over 25 million stars from the UCAC5 Star catalog.
- More than 740,000 galaxies down to 18th magnitude.
- Over 630,000 solar system objects, including every comet and asteroid ever discovered.
2. **Realistic Sky Simulation**: Simulate the view from anywhere in the solar system, or beyond, at up to a million years in the past or future.
3. **High-Resolution Maps**: Includes NASA's latest Moon and Mars maps, with 8x the resolution of other versions.
4. **Encyclopedic Content**: Access over 1,500 descriptions of constellations, stars, and planets written by professionals, along with 800 high-definition images from NASA missions and astro-photographers.
5. **Telescope Control**: Wirelessly control computerized telescopes, allowing for automated tracking and observation of celestial objects.
6. **Observation Planning Tools**: Plan your observing sessions with tools that help track celestial events and visibility.
7. **Night Vision Mode**: Preserve your night vision while exploring the sky.
### Databases:
- **Extensive Object Catalogs**: Includes millions of stars, galaxies, nebulae, and other celestial objects.
- **Detailed Information**: Access in-depth information about each object, including its history, characteristics, and significance.
- **Astronomical Events**: Stay updated on upcoming celestial events, such as eclipses and meteor showers.
SkySafari 7 Pro is designed to provide a comprehensive astronomy experience, making it suitable for both casual stargazers and serious astronomers.
